Portulacaceae Claytonia sibirica L.

Siberian Springbeauty

Skagit, Upper - Drug, Throat Aid

Use documented by:
Theodoratus, Robert J., 1989, Loss, Transfer, and Reintroduction in the Use of Wild Plant Foods in the Upper Skagit Valley, Northwest Anthropological Research Notes 23(1):35-52, page 42

Scientific name: Claytonia sibirica L.
USDA symbol: CLSIS (View details at USDA PLANTS site)
Common names: Siberian Springbeauty
Family: Portulacaceae
Family (APG): Portulacaceae
Native American Tribe: Skagit, Upper
Use category: Drug
Use sub-category: Throat Aid
Notes: Infusion of plant used as a general tonic for sore throats.
